What Should You Do If Your Phone Gets Water Damaged?

If your phone has been exposed to excessive water, it's essential to act quickly to minimize the damage. The first step is to turn off your phone immediately and unplug it from any power source.

  1. Allow the phone to dry naturally for at least 24-48 hours before attempting repairs or replacing the device entirely.
  2. Dry the phone thoroughly with a soft cloth, paying extra attention to areas prone to moisture accumulation, such as the charging port and buttons.
  3. Use a desiccant packet or silica gel to absorb excess moisture. You can purchase these packets online or at electronics stores.

Once your phone is dry, you may need to replace damaged components, such as the battery, screen, or motherboard. Be sure to follow proper safety precautions when working with electrical components and consider consulting a professional if unsure about any aspect of the repair process.

Preventing Water Damage in the Future

To minimize the risk of water damage in the future, it's crucial to take preventative measures. Regularly check your phone for signs of wear and tear, such as cracks or corrosion on the casing, and address any issues promptly.

Additionally, consider using a phone case with a waterproof coating or IP rating (Ingress Protection) to protect your device from accidental water exposure.
